Meeting notes, build infrastructure sync: We confirmed clock skew of up to 40 seconds between the Quarrel build agents, which caused artifact timestamps to appear out of order and broke release ordering checks. Agreed remediation: enforce time sync on agent startup and alert on drift over two seconds. Owner for this work is the person named below.

signatory, yahog-badug: Quenix Ulaael

Hot-reload in Plextra honors config changes within 5s. Plugin authors: register a reload hook via onConfigSwap or your cached settings go stale. Do not block the hook; anything over 200ms gets your plugin force-restarted. If reload loops, check for hooks that mutate config and retrigger the watcher. File reports with the token below.

session token of kahog-bahif = htk9_f63daec35

**Action Item 4: Enforce soft deletes on the orders table**

During the Brindlewick incident, rows were hard-deleted from `orders`, making reconciliation impossible. Add a `deleted_at` column, block physical DELETEs via a trigger, and update the Marlin service to filter soft-deleted rows. Owner: platform data team; due end of sprint. The migration checklist and rollback plan are documented on the internal page below.

runbook for tagug-hafog: https://jira.lumiclabs.internal/projects/pages/pages/9773c0d8